Baghdaddy
How Saddam Hussein Taught Me to Be a Better Father
”Wit, a slightly twisted sense of humor...evocative imagery." -Publishers Weekly. "Baghdaddy" is Bill Riley’s multi-award-winning memoir: an honest and colorful depiction of his journey through a turbulent, abusive youth and into a challenging adulthood as an intelligence analyst and supporting special operations where he faced harsh realities of the politics of war, the consequences of combat, and the challenge of rebuilding a country while its own people were trying to kill him.
